Age of Learning, Inc. Overview
Pro stress-test →Age of Learning is a privately-held EdTech leader developing research-based digital learning programs for children ages 2-8, with over 50 million children served globally. The company offers a comprehensive portfolio including ABCmouse, Adventure Academy, My Math Academy, My Reading Academy, and specialized English language programs, positioning itself as a global innovator in early childhood and foundational skills education.
Strategic Profile
Pro stress-test →Age of Learning differentiates through research-backed efficacy, with internal studies showing 2x learning acceleration in pre-K students. The company blends adaptive, personalized learning with expert-created curriculum and maintains strong institutional backing, having attracted $300 million in funding (June 2021) from top-tier investors including TPG, Madrone Capital Partners, and Qatar Investment Authority. Its reach spans schools, libraries, Head Start programs, and direct-to-consumer channels across 6 continents.
Competitive Landscape
Pro stress-test →Age of Learning competes in the crowded EdTech early-learning segment against established players like IXL Learning (IXL Math, IXL Reading), Duolingo for Kids, Khan Academy Kids, and Outschool. Competitive advantages include proprietary research-backed efficacy claims, comprehensive curriculum scope (10,000+ activities), and institutional school/library partnerships. Main vulnerability is execution risk in sustaining growth and profitability at scale.
